Heavy Sports Moto Cars The Car Show: Kill the Lemon Share on Facebook Share on Twitter Share via E-mail Show more sharing options Share on Pinterest Share on Flipboard Share on Reddit Share on WhatsApp 0 Shares By kontraband Updated Aug 18, 2011 at 7:30am 0 Comments Updated Aug 18, 2011 at 7:30am Now Test Your Knowledge Read more More Moto News {{title}} {{date}}